Output f91aaa85a87d022ae14a7e6a95924b3526ed626e1dd87a37076c1bfd4ef54e2c:31

value
103248
script pubkey
OP_0 OP_PUSHBYTES_32 5de42f39f21d4c0dec4ef77f5a6df49cd3e71bc83c733aaeb8545e808349e14a
address
bc1qthjz7w0jr4xqmmzw7al45m05nnf7wx7g83en4t4c230gpq6fu99q97ct8e
transaction
f91aaa85a87d022ae14a7e6a95924b3526ed626e1dd87a37076c1bfd4ef54e2c
spent
true